Pan-Seared Peppercorn Chicken with Cream Sauce

Tender chicken breast pan-seared with a crust of cracked peppercorns and finished in a silky, dairy-free shallot cream sauce.

NUTRITION

502kcal
Protein
58.4g
Fat
21.4g
Carbs
23.1g

SERVINGS

1 serving

INGREDIENTS

5.5 oz chicken breast

1 tbsp whole black peppercorns

0.5 tsp sea salt

0.25 tbsp ghee

1 medium shallot

0.25 cup chicken bone broth

0.25 cup full-fat coconut milk

1 tsp dijon mustard

1 cup asparagus spears

PREPARATION

  • 1

    Place the whole black peppercorns in a zip-top bag and crush them with a heavy skillet or use a mortar and pestle until they are coarsely cracked.

  • 2

    Season the chicken breast with sea salt and press the cracked peppercorns firmly onto both sides of the meat to create an even crust.

  • 3

    Heat the ghee in a stainless steel or cast-iron skillet over medium-high heat until it is shimmering and hot.

  • 4

    Place the chicken in the skillet and sear for 5 to 6 minutes per side until the crust is golden brown and the internal temperature reaches 165 degrees Fahrenheit.

  • 5

    Remove the chicken from the pan and set it aside on a plate to rest, keeping it warm.

  • 6

    In the same skillet, add the finely minced shallot and sauté for about 2 minutes until it becomes translucent and picks up the flavor from the pan.

  • 7

    Deglaze the pan by pouring in the chicken bone broth, using a wooden spoon to scrape up all the flavorful browned bits from the bottom.

  • 8

    Whisk in the full-fat coconut milk and Dijon mustard, then let the sauce simmer for 3 to 4 minutes until it reduces into a velvety consistency.

  • 9

    While the sauce thickens, steam or lightly sauté the asparagus spears in a separate pan until they are tender-crisp.

  • 10

    Slice the rested chicken breast against the grain, plate it alongside the asparagus, and generously spoon the warm peppercorn cream sauce over the top.
